KATHUA: To celebrate 75 years of adoption of the Constitution of India, the faculty and students of Government Degree College Ramkote today participated in the recitation of the Preamble to the Constitution of India.
The event was organised by the NSS Unit of the College under the tagline of ‘Hamara Samvidhan Hamara Swabhiman' and under the overall guidance of the College Principal Dr. Rakesh Kumar Koul. The objective of the programme was to create awareness among students about the importance of the Constitution and its Preamble as well as to promote the spirit of patriotism and nationalism. The activity also fostered awareness about the values, rights and duties enshrined in our constitution.
Students and faculty of GDC Ramkote recited the Preamble to the Constitution in unison. After the Preamble reading, a short documentary on ‘Life of Sardar Vallabh Bhai Patel' was screened as a part of two - year campaign commemorating the 150th Birth Anniversary of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el. The students learnt about the pivotal role played by the Iron Man of India in uniting the various princely states into newly independent Indian Nation. Prof. Suresh Chander addressed the students about the significance of the Preamble of the Constitution and motivated the students to learn more about the book that governs the life of every citizen of India. Nearly 20 NSS volunteers of BA Semester 3rd and 5th participated in the event.
